Output ec560db3573a36e3c2561d38c8bd7a2ec7d76381c6f5e3b9d17b47fd05df51a7:0

value
684120
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b9a5567203803eeeba32c5262c48a12c276670c3 OP_EQUAL
address
3Jccztu1yZWkuni54xCmzLfRRHmphtXXoB
transaction
ec560db3573a36e3c2561d38c8bd7a2ec7d76381c6f5e3b9d17b47fd05df51a7
confirmations
264841
spent
true